Target PSUs means the target number of PSUs subject to the Award as specified in the Grant Notice. • “TSR” shall be determined with respect to the Company and any other Comparison Group member by dividing: (a) the sum of (i) the difference obtained by subtracting the applicable Beginning Price from the applicable Ending Price plus (ii) all dividends and other distributions on the respective shares with an ex-dividend date that falls during the TSR Performance Period by (b) the applicable Beginning Price. Any non-cash distributions shall be valued at fair market value. For the purpose of determining TSR, the value of dividends and other distributions shall be determined by treating them as reinvested in additional shares of stock at the closing market price on the date of distribution. • “TSR Percentile Rank” means the percentile ranking of the Company’s TSR among the TSRs for the Comparison Group members for the TSR Performance Period. TSR Percentile Rank is determined by ordering the Comparison Group members (plus the Company if the Company is not one of the Comparison Group members) from highest to lowest based on TSR for the relevant TSR Performance Period and counting down from the company with the highest TSR (ranked first) to the Company’s position on the list. If two companies are ranked equally, the ranking of the next company shall account for the tie, so that if one company is ranked first, and two companies are tied for second, the next company is ranked fourth. In determining the Company’s TSR Percentile Rank for the TSR Performance Period, in the event that the Company’s TSR for the TSR Performance Period is equal to the TSR(s) of one or more other Comparison Group members for that same period, the Company’s TSR Percentile Rank ranking will be determined by ranking the Company’s TSR for that period as being greater than such other Comparison Group members. After this ranking, the TSR Percentile Rank will be calculated using the following formula, rounded to the nearest whole percentile by application of regular rounding: TSR Percentile Rank = (N - R) * 100 N “N” represents the number of Comparison Group members for the relevant TSR Performance Period (plus the Company if the Company is not one of the Comparison Group members for that TSR Performance Period). “R” represents the Company’s ranking among the Comparison Group members (plus the Company if the Company is not one of the Comparison Group members for the relevant TSR Performance Period). • “TSR Per...
